What is dialogue?
A dialogue is a verbal conversation between two or more people.
It simply means "talk between two or more people"
Two main reasons to learn the art of dialogue writing.
1. It makes us understand the colloquial way of talking English and
2. It trains us to express our thoughts in easy and natural constructions.
The five important characteristics of a good dialogue which are
1. It should be Spontaneous
2. It should be natural or realistic
3. It should be Interesting
4. It should be Impartial and
5. It should be concise
The three-step formula to write dialogue which
1. Imagine
2. Outline
3. Arrange
Exercise :
Write a dialogue between two boys, one of whom is habitually hopeless and thinks that luck is against him, whereas the other is of a more practical turn of mind.
